    I don't have a formal TMJ diagnosis, but I'm definitely a clencher. I don't grind, I just clench... and when I'm stressed, I'll do it day and night. Something that helps me when I'm clenching in the daytime is to place a pencil between my teeth and just bite down enough to hold it there - it relaxes my jaw.

    Just to clairify- I was NOT talking about PT being covered by dental insurance. It IS usually covered by medical insurance however. Sometimes a dentist can refer you, just have to talk to your insurance provider. (I worked for a PT group for years. This was one of the #1 items we treated).
